.coach-feature-trigger[data-astro-cid-2a3ibvej]{position:relative;display:inline-flex;align-items:center;gap:.82rem;min-height:3.25rem;padding:.34rem .9rem .34rem .34rem;border:1px solid color-mix(in srgb,var(--coach-accent) 20%,var(--color-line));border-radius:999px;background:linear-gradient(180deg,color-mix(in srgb,var(--coach-accent) 10%,white),color-mix(in srgb,var(--color-surface) 94%,transparent)),color-mix(in srgb,var(--color-surface-elevated) 96%,transparent);color:var(--color-text-strong);box-shadow:inset 0 1px #ffffffb8,0 12px 26px color-mix(in srgb,var(--coach-accent) 12%,transparent);cursor:pointer;transition:transform .18s ease,border-color .18s ease,box-shadow .18s ease}.coach-feature-trigger[data-astro-cid-2a3ibvej]:hover,.coach-feature-trigger[data-astro-cid-2a3ibvej][aria-expanded=true]{transform:translateY(-1px);border-color:color-mix(in srgb,var(--coach-accent) 38%,var(--color-line));box-shadow:inset 0 1px #ffffffb8,0 18px 34px color-mix(in srgb,var(--coach-accent) 16%,transparent)}.coach-feature-trigger__avatar[data-astro-cid-2a3ibvej]{width:2.7rem;height:2.7rem;flex:0 0 2.7rem;overflow:hidden;border-radius:999px;border:1px solid color-mix(in srgb,var(--coach-accent) 28%,var(--color-line));box-shadow:0 0 0 .26rem color-mix(in srgb,var(--coach-accent) 10%,transparent);background:linear-gradient(135deg,var(--coach-gradient-from),var(--coach-gradient-to))}.coach-feature-trigger__avatar[data-astro-cid-2a3ibvej] img[data-astro-cid-2a3ibvej]{width:100%;height:100%;object-fit:cover}.coach-feature-trigger__badge[data-astro-cid-2a3ibvej]{position:absolute;right:.14rem;bottom:.14rem;display:inline-flex;align-items:center;justify-content:center;min-width:1.32rem;min-height:1.32rem;padding:.14rem .3rem;border-radius:999px;background:linear-gradient(135deg,var(--coach-accent),var(--coach-accent-strong));box-shadow:0 10px 22px color-mix(in srgb,var(--coach-accent) 22%,transparent);color:#fff}.coach-feature-trigger__badge[data-astro-cid-2a3ibvej] svg[data-astro-cid-2a3ibvej]{width:.82rem;height:.82rem}.coach-feature-trigger__badge-text[data-astro-cid-2a3ibvej]{font-size:.58rem;font-weight:800;letter-spacing:.08em;text-transform:uppercase}.coach-feature-trigger__body[data-astro-cid-2a3ibvej]{display:grid;gap:.06rem;min-width:0;text-align:left}.coach-feature-trigger__kicker[data-astro-cid-2a3ibvej]{font-size:.7rem;font-weight:700;letter-spacing:.08em;text-transform:uppercase;color:var(--coach-accent-strong)}.coach-feature-trigger__label[data-astro-cid-2a3ibvej]{font-weight:650;letter-spacing:-.01em;color:var(--color-text-strong)}.coach-feature-trigger__note[data-astro-cid-2a3ibvej]{color:var(--color-text-soft);font-size:.86rem;line-height:1.35}.coach-feature-trigger--coin[data-astro-cid-2a3ibvej]{width:3.35rem;min-width:3.35rem;min-height:3.35rem;padding:.26rem;justify-content:center;gap:0}.coach-feature-trigger--coin[data-astro-cid-2a3ibvej] .coach-feature-trigger__body[data-astro-cid-2a3ibvej]{display:none}.coach-feature-trigger--coin[data-astro-cid-2a3ibvej] .coach-feature-trigger__avatar[data-astro-cid-2a3ibvej]{width:2.84rem;height:2.84rem;flex-basis:2.84rem}.coach-edge-video-entry[data-astro-cid-umkspsdm]{display:block;width:0;height:0;min-height:0;overflow:visible;pointer-events:none}.coach-edge-video-entry[data-astro-cid-umkspsdm][data-placement=shell]{display:contents}.coach-edge-video-entry__anchor[data-astro-cid-umkspsdm]{display:block;width:0;height:0;min-height:0;pointer-events:none}.coach-edge-video-entry__rail-kicker[data-astro-cid-umkspsdm]{font-size:.76rem;font-weight:700;letter-spacing:.08em;text-transform:uppercase;color:var(--coach-edge-active-accent-strong, var(--coach-edge-accent-strong, var(--coach-accent-strong)))}.coach-edge-video-entry__rail-title[data-astro-cid-umkspsdm]{font-size:.98rem;font-weight:700;line-height:1.18;color:var(--color-text-strong)}.coach-edge-video-entry__rail-note[data-astro-cid-umkspsdm]{color:var(--color-text-soft);font-size:.9rem;line-height:1.32}.coach-edge-video-entry__layer[data-astro-cid-umkspsdm]{--coach-edge-entry-size: 3.35rem;--coach-edge-entry-left: 0px;--coach-edge-entry-top: 0px;--coach-edge-entry-rail-max: 22rem;--coach-edge-active-accent: var(--coach-edge-accent, var(--coach-accent));--coach-edge-active-accent-strong: var(--coach-edge-accent-strong, var(--coach-accent-strong));--coach-edge-active-gradient-from: var(--coach-edge-gradient-from, var(--coach-gradient-from));--coach-edge-active-gradient-to: var(--coach-edge-gradient-to, var(--coach-gradient-to));position:fixed;left:var(--coach-edge-entry-left);top:var(--coach-edge-entry-top);width:var(--coach-edge-entry-size);min-width:var(--coach-edge-entry-size);height:var(--coach-edge-entry-size);min-height:var(--coach-edge-entry-size);z-index:calc(var(--layer-local-rail) - 1);pointer-events:none;opacity:0;transform:translate3d(-.2rem,0,0);transition:opacity .16s ease,transform .22s ease}.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-position-mode=absolute]{position:absolute}.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-visible=true]{opacity:1;pointer-events:auto;transform:translateZ(0)}.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-visible=true][data-open=true]:not([data-minimized=true]){opacity:0;pointer-events:none;transform:translateZ(0) scale(.88)}.coach-edge-video-entry__coin[data-astro-cid-umkspsdm]{position:relative;z-index:2;display:inline-flex;align-items:center;justify-content:center}.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-attention=pulse] .coach-feature-trigger[data-astro-cid-umkspsdm]{animation:coach-edge-entry-attention .64s var(--ease-standard) 3}.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-attention=pulse] .coach-edge-video-entry__coin[data-astro-cid-umkspsdm]:after{content:"";position:absolute;inset:-.34rem;border-radius:999px;border:1px solid color-mix(in srgb,var(--coach-edge-active-accent) 48%,transparent);opacity:0;animation:coach-edge-entry-ring .64s var(--ease-standard) 3;pointer-events:none}.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-attention=rail-peek] .coach-feature-trigger[data-astro-cid-umkspsdm]{animation:coach-edge-entry-peek-coin .76s cubic-bezier(.18,.92,.28,1) both}.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-attention=rail-peek] .coach-edge-video-entry__rail[data-astro-cid-umkspsdm]{animation:coach-edge-entry-rail-peek .76s cubic-bezier(.18,.92,.28,1) both}.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-attention=rail-peek] .coach-edge-video-entry__coin[data-astro-cid-umkspsdm]:after{content:"";position:absolute;inset:-.42rem;border-radius:999px;border:1px solid color-mix(in srgb,var(--coach-edge-active-accent) 58%,transparent);box-shadow:0 0 .85rem color-mix(in srgb,var(--coach-edge-active-accent) 22%,transparent),0 0 1.8rem color-mix(in srgb,var(--coach-edge-active-accent-strong) 12%,transparent);opacity:0;animation:coach-edge-entry-peek-ring .76s cubic-bezier(.18,.92,.28,1) both;pointer-events:none}@keyframes coach-edge-entry-attention{0%,to{transform:scale(1);filter:brightness(1)}48%{transform:scale(1.055);filter:brightness(1.06)}}@keyframes coach-edge-entry-ring{0%{opacity:.72;transform:scale(.78)}to{opacity:0;transform:scale(1.32)}}@keyframes coach-edge-entry-peek-coin{0%{transform:translate(-.08rem) scale(.98);filter:brightness(1)}52%{transform:translate(.08rem) scale(1.04);filter:brightness(1.08)}76%{transform:translate(-.025rem) scale(.995);filter:brightness(1.03)}to{transform:translate(0) scale(1);filter:brightness(1)}}@keyframes coach-edge-entry-rail-peek{0%{transform:translate3d(-.5rem,-50%,0) scaleX(.94);filter:brightness(1)}54%{transform:translate3d(.08rem,-50%,0) scaleX(1.018);filter:brightness(1.045)}78%{transform:translate3d(-.025rem,-50%,0) scaleX(.997);filter:brightness(1.018)}to{transform:translate3d(0,-50%,0) scaleX(1);filter:brightness(1)}}@keyframes coach-edge-entry-peek-ring{0%{opacity:0;transform:scale(.84)}38%{opacity:.78;transform:scale(1.04)}to{opacity:0;transform:scale(1.36)}}.coach-edge-video-entry__rail[data-astro-cid-umkspsdm]{position:absolute;left:calc(50% + .55rem);top:50%;width:min(var(--coach-edge-entry-rail-max),19.5rem);max-width:min(calc(100vw - 5.5rem),19.5rem);display:grid;gap:.08rem;padding:.64rem .82rem .66rem calc(var(--coach-edge-entry-size) * .6);border:1px solid color-mix(in srgb,var(--coach-edge-active-accent) 20%,var(--color-line));border-radius:1.45rem;background:linear-gradient(180deg,color-mix(in srgb,var(--coach-edge-active-accent) 9%,white),color-mix(in srgb,var(--color-surface) 95%,transparent)),color-mix(in srgb,var(--color-surface-elevated) 96%,transparent);box-shadow:inset 0 1px #ffffffbd,0 18px 36px color-mix(in srgb,var(--coach-edge-active-accent) 10%,transparent);backdrop-filter:blur(14px);overflow:hidden;white-space:nowrap;opacity:0;visibility:hidden;transform:translate3d(-.4rem,-50%,0);transform-origin:left center;transition:opacity .16s ease,transform .22s ease,visibility 0s linear .22s}.coach-edge-video-entry__restore[data-astro-cid-umkspsdm]{position:absolute;left:calc(50% + .58rem);top:50%;display:inline-flex;align-items:center;justify-content:center;min-height:2.25rem;max-width:min(10rem,calc(100vw - 6rem));padding:.42rem .9rem .44rem calc(var(--coach-edge-entry-size) * .58);border:1px solid color-mix(in srgb,var(--coach-edge-active-accent) 24%,var(--color-line));border-radius:999px;background:linear-gradient(180deg,color-mix(in srgb,var(--coach-edge-active-accent) 10%,white),color-mix(in srgb,var(--color-surface) 95%,transparent)),color-mix(in srgb,var(--color-surface-elevated) 96%,transparent);box-shadow:inset 0 1px #ffffffbd,0 14px 30px color-mix(in srgb,var(--coach-edge-active-accent) 10%,transparent);color:var(--color-text-strong);font:inherit;font-size:.92rem;font-weight:700;line-height:1;white-space:nowrap;cursor:pointer;opacity:0;visibility:hidden;transform:translate3d(-.35rem,-50%,0);transition:opacity .16s ease,transform .22s ease,visibility 0s linear .22s,border-color .16s ease,box-shadow .16s ease}.coach-edge-video-entry__restore[data-astro-cid-umkspsdm][hidden]{display:none}.coach-edge-video-entry__restore[data-astro-cid-umkspsdm]:hover,.coach-edge-video-entry__restore[data-astro-cid-umkspsdm]:focus-visible{border-color:color-mix(in srgb,var(--coach-edge-active-accent) 40%,var(--color-line));box-shadow:inset 0 1px #ffffffc7,0 16px 32px color-mix(in srgb,var(--coach-edge-active-accent) 16%,transparent);outline:none}.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-rail-open=true] .coach-edge-video-entry__rail[data-astro-cid-umkspsdm],.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-open=true] .coach-edge-video-entry__rail[data-astro-cid-umkspsdm]{opacity:1;visibility:visible;transform:translate3d(0,-50%,0);transition:opacity .16s ease,transform .22s ease,visibility 0s linear 0s}.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-minimized=true] .coach-edge-video-entry__rail[data-astro-cid-umkspsdm]{opacity:0;visibility:hidden;pointer-events:none}.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-visible=true][data-minimized=true] .coach-edge-video-entry__restore[data-astro-cid-umkspsdm]{opacity:1;visibility:visible;transform:translate3d(0,-50%,0);transition:opacity .16s ease,transform .22s ease,visibility 0s linear 0s,border-color .16s ease,box-shadow .16s ease}.coach-edge-video-entry__rail[data-astro-cid-umkspsdm]>span[data-astro-cid-umkspsdm]{min-width:0;overflow:hidden;text-overflow:ellipsis}.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-placement=shell] .coach-edge-video-entry__rail-note[data-astro-cid-umkspsdm]{display:none}.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-rail-open=true] .coach-feature-trigger[data-astro-cid-umkspsdm],.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-open=true] .coach-feature-trigger[data-astro-cid-umkspsdm]{transform:translateY(-1px);border-color:color-mix(in srgb,var(--coach-edge-active-accent) 38%,var(--color-line));box-shadow:inset 0 1px #ffffffb8,0 18px 34px color-mix(in srgb,var(--coach-edge-active-accent) 16%,transparent)}body[data-surface=dark] .coach-edge-video-entry__layer[data-astro-cid-umkspsdm]{--coach-edge-active-accent: var(--coach-edge-accent-dark, var(--coach-edge-accent));--coach-edge-active-accent-strong: var(--coach-edge-accent-strong-dark, var(--coach-edge-accent-strong));--coach-edge-active-gradient-from: var(--coach-edge-gradient-from-dark, var(--coach-edge-gradient-from));--coach-edge-active-gradient-to: var(--coach-edge-gradient-to-dark, var(--coach-edge-gradient-to))}body[data-surface=dark] .coach-edge-video-entry__rail[data-astro-cid-umkspsdm]{border-color:color-mix(in srgb,var(--coach-edge-active-accent) 22%,rgba(148,163,184,.2));background:radial-gradient(circle at 12% 0%,color-mix(in srgb,var(--coach-edge-active-accent) 8%,transparent),transparent 11rem),linear-gradient(180deg,color-mix(in srgb,var(--coach-edge-active-accent) 5%,#141f31),#071323 82%),#071323;box-shadow:inset 0 1px color-mix(in srgb,white 5%,transparent),0 16px 34px #0000004d}body[data-surface=dark] .coach-edge-video-entry__rail-kicker[data-astro-cid-umkspsdm]{color:color-mix(in srgb,var(--coach-edge-active-accent-strong) 88%,var(--color-text-strong) 12%)}body[data-surface=dark] .coach-edge-video-entry__rail-title[data-astro-cid-umkspsdm]{color:var(--color-text-strong)}body[data-surface=dark] .coach-edge-video-entry__restore[data-astro-cid-umkspsdm]{border-color:color-mix(in srgb,var(--coach-edge-active-accent) 22%,rgba(148,163,184,.2));background:linear-gradient(180deg,color-mix(in srgb,var(--coach-edge-active-accent) 6%,#142033),#081423),#081423;box-shadow:inset 0 1px color-mix(in srgb,white 5%,transparent),0 14px 30px #0000004d}@media(prefers-reduced-motion:reduce){.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-attention=pulse] .coach-feature-trigger[data-astro-cid-umkspsdm],.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-attention=pulse] .coach-edge-video-entry__coin[data-astro-cid-umkspsdm]:after,.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-attention=rail-peek] .coach-feature-trigger[data-astro-cid-umkspsdm],.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-attention=rail-peek] .coach-edge-video-entry__rail[data-astro-cid-umkspsdm],.coach-edge-video-entry__layer[data-astro-cid-umkspsdm][data-attention=rail-peek] .coach-edge-video-entry__coin[data-astro-cid-umkspsdm]:after{animation:none}}@media(max-width:900px){.coach-edge-video-entry[data-astro-cid-umkspsdm],.coach-edge-video-entry__layer[data-astro-cid-umkspsdm]{display:none}}
